Background of Honda Motor Co., Ltd. (HMC)

Honda Motor Co., Ltd. (HMC) was founded on September 24, 1948, by Soichiro Honda in Hamamatsu, Japan. The company initially began as a motorcycle manufacturer, with its first complete motorcycle, the Dream D-Type, produced in 1949.

By the 1960s, Honda had expanded its operations and entered the automobile market. The company launched its first production automobile, the T360 mini truck, in 1963, followed by the S500 sports car in the same year. This marked the beginning of Honda's transformation from a motorcycle manufacturer to a comprehensive automotive and technology company.

Throughout the 1970s and 1980s, Honda experienced significant global expansion. The company established its first overseas production facility in the United States in 1979 and began manufacturing automobiles internationally. Honda became known for its innovative engineering, fuel-efficient engines, and commitment to technological advancement.

By the 1990s, Honda had diversified its product portfolio beyond automobiles and motorcycles. The company began producing power equipment, marine engines, and aviation products. In 2004, Honda entered the jet aircraft market with the development of the HondaJet, which was eventually certified and delivered in 2015.

As of 2023, Honda operates globally with production facilities in multiple countries, including Japan, the United States, China, India, and Brazil. The company is recognized as one of the largest automobile manufacturers worldwide, with a strong reputation for reliability, innovation, and engineering excellence.

Honda's core business segments include:

  • Automobile manufacturing and sales
  • Motorcycle production
  • Power equipment manufacturing
  • Aircraft development
  • Robotics research

The company has consistently been a leader in technological innovation, particularly in areas of environmental sustainability and hybrid/electric vehicle technology.



Honda Motor Co., Ltd. (HMC) - BCG Matrix: Stars

Electric Vehicle (EV) Technology and Development

Honda invested $40 billion in electrification through 2030. Honda aims to produce 2 million electric vehicles annually by 2030. The Honda e electric vehicle has been priced at €33,470 in European markets.

EV Model Market Share Annual Production Target
Honda e 2.3% European EV Market 10,000 units
Upcoming Affordable EV Projected 5% Market Share 50,000 units

Advanced Hybrid Powertrain Systems

Honda's hybrid technology represents 22% of its global vehicle sales in 2023. The company has developed two primary hybrid systems:

  • Two-Motor Hybrid System
  • e:HEV Hybrid Powertrain
Hybrid System Fuel Efficiency Improvement Market Penetration
Two-Motor Hybrid 30% Improved Efficiency 15% Global Sales
e:HEV Powertrain 35% Improved Efficiency 7% Global Sales

Robotics and Mobility Solutions

Honda Innovations invested $500 million in mobility research in 2023. ASIMO robotics program has generated significant intellectual property.

Advanced Driver-Assistance Systems (ADAS)

Honda committed $3.5 billion to autonomous driving research. Current ADAS technologies cover 65% of Honda's global vehicle lineup.

ADAS Feature Development Investment Market Penetration
Adaptive Cruise Control $750 million 80% Vehicle Coverage
Lane Keeping Assist $650 million 70% Vehicle Coverage


Honda Motor Co., Ltd. (HMC) - BCG Matrix: Cash Cows

Motorcycle Segment in Asian Markets

Honda's motorcycle division generated ¥4.36 trillion in revenue for fiscal year 2023, with 19.2 million units sold globally. Asian markets represented 85% of total motorcycle sales.

Region Market Share Unit Sales
Indonesia 76.4% 4.9 million units
India 54.3% 3.7 million units
Vietnam 81.2% 2.6 million units

Compact and Mid-Size Sedan Market

Honda's automotive segment reported ¥10.5 trillion in revenue for fiscal year 2023, with 4.3 million passenger vehicles sold globally.

Honda Civic and Honda CR-V Product Lines

  • Honda Civic: 315,000 units sold in North America in 2023
  • Honda CR-V: 342,000 units sold in North America in 2023
Model Global Sales Market Share
Honda Civic 440,000 units 12.5%
Honda CR-V 520,000 units 15.3%

Manufacturing Infrastructure

Honda operates 18 manufacturing plants globally, with production capacity of 5.3 million vehicles annually. Manufacturing efficiency rate: 92.4%.

Region Number of Plants Annual Production Capacity
Japan 8 2.1 million units
North America 4 1.9 million units
China 3 1.3 million units


Honda Motor Co., Ltd. (HMC) - BCG Matrix: Dogs

Traditional Internal Combustion Engine (ICE) Passenger Car Segments

Honda's traditional ICE passenger car segments demonstrate characteristics of low market share and declining growth.

ICE Segment Market Share (%) Sales Volume (2023)
Compact Sedans 3.2% 127,500 units
Mid-size Sedans 2.8% 95,300 units

Declining Market Share in European Automotive Markets

Honda's European market performance reveals significant challenges in maintaining competitive positioning.

  • European market share dropped to 1.1% in 2023
  • Sales volume decreased by 18.7% compared to previous year
  • Total European sales: 58,200 vehicles

Lower-Performing Small Car Segments

Small Car Model Profitability Margin (%) Global Sales (2023)
Honda Fit/Jazz 2.3% 84,600 units
Honda City 1.7% 62,400 units

Legacy Automotive Technologies

Honda's legacy automotive technologies demonstrate reduced competitiveness in global markets.

  • R&D investment in ICE technologies: $320 million
  • Projected ICE technology obsolescence by 2030
  • Reduced market relevance in emerging electric vehicle segments


Honda Motor Co., Ltd. (HMC) - BCG Matrix: Question Marks

Hydrogen Fuel Cell Vehicle Technology Development

As of 2024, Honda has invested approximately 2.5 billion USD in hydrogen fuel cell technology. The Honda Clarity Fuel Cell vehicle production reached 1,500 units in 2023, with a market penetration of 0.03% in the alternative fuel vehicle segment.

Technology Investment Production Volume Market Share
2.5 billion USD 1,500 units 0.03%

Emerging Electric Motorcycle and Scooter Markets

Honda's electric two-wheeler investments reached 500 million USD in 2023, targeting Southeast Asian markets with projected sales growth of 15.7% annually.

  • Investment in electric two-wheelers: 500 million USD
  • Projected annual market growth: 15.7%
  • Target markets: Southeast Asia

Advanced Battery Technology Research

Honda has allocated 1.8 billion USD for next-generation battery research, focusing on solid-state battery technologies with potential energy density improvements of 30-40%.

Research Investment Energy Density Improvement
1.8 billion USD 30-40%

Urban Mobility and Micro-Mobility Platforms

Honda's urban mobility initiatives have a projected market potential of 3.5 billion USD by 2026, with current investment of 750 million USD in developing compact urban transportation solutions.

  • Projected market potential: 3.5 billion USD
  • Current investment: 750 million USD
  • Focus: Compact urban transportation

Emerging Markets in Southeast Asia

Honda targets a 22% market expansion in Southeast Asian automotive segments, with planned investments of 1.2 billion USD in new product development and market penetration strategies.

Market Expansion Target Investment Target Region
22% 1.2 billion USD Southeast Asia
